Finance Review Summary — Corvane Product Line Pricing

Prepared for sales leads.

Our review of the Corvane line shows current list prices sit roughly 8% below comparable offerings, while gross margin has slipped to 31% due to component cost inflation. We recommend a staged increase: 4% at the next catalog refresh, with a further 3% contingent on renewal rates holding. Discount authority should be tightened to 10% without director approval. Volume customers will receive advance notice. The rationale tied to our broader plans is noted below.

board note of tahog-yagef: Headcount on the Ralael team goes from 9 to 80 by the end of April. Gross margin on Ralael came in at 15 percent against a plan of 5 percent.

/*
 * MAX_LINT_PASSES controls how many times DocSweep, the documentation
 * linter used across the Quillford toolchain, will re-scan a page after
 * applying autofixes. Raising it above 4 has historically caused rule
 * oscillation: two fixers undoing each other forever. Support staff:
 * if a customer reports a hung lint job, check this value first, then
 * confirm which linter build they are running. The expected build token
 * for the current stable release appears on the next line.
 */

trace token, yajef-bajeg: htk3_b5d

Runbook: account recovery, cold-start notes for weekly sync. Recovery flows on Thornbay run on serverless handlers; cold starts add up to 4s, so the OTP window was widened to 10 minutes. Pre-warm the verifier pool before business hours via the scheduler. If pre-warm fails, recovery emails queue but don't send. Manual drain requires unsealing the dispatch keystore, and its recovery passphrase is kept on the line below for on-call use.

recovery phrase for bagaf-fawep: belion-novath-novys-briir

Night-shift staff: Floor 4 of the Tellhaven Building opens this week. After 21:00, access is via the rear stairwell only; the lifts are locked out overnight during the settling period. Complete a walk-through of the new floor once per shift and log it. The stairwell keypad accepts the code below.

badge for yahop-fawep: bdg-XBKXI-68071